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
262 9755329632 4747229 4404506
30529772 77816 76
30529772 77816 76
1343 824980 63366
All about undefined
Interested in learning more?
30529772 77816 76
1343 824980 63366
See more
33319094947 0388 133
08647350 37911460 02
See more
6761068576 1658 5595
993244 122255750 38581153 262 746
See more